The Role of Software Providers
The quality of the games offered is heavily reliant on the software providers that supply them. Companies like NetEnt, Microgaming, and Playtech are industry leaders, renowned for their innovative designs, high-quality graphics, and fair gameplay. These providers invest heavily in research and development to create games that are both entertaining and engaging. The reputation of a software provider can be a strong indicator of the overall reliability and trustworthiness of the games themselves. When evaluating a platform, examining which software providers it partners with can provide valuable insights into its commitment to quality and player satisfaction. Ultimately, the collaborations established with these providers are crucial to delivering a captivating and secure gaming environment.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Player Appeal |
|---|---|---|
| Roulette (European) | 2.70% | Classic, simple to understand |
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% | Skill-based, potential for high payout |
| Video Slots | 2-10% (variable) | Variety, engaging themes |
| Baccarat | 1.06% | High stakes, elegant |
Understanding the house edge for each game allows players to make informed decisions about where to allocate their resources, balancing risk and potential reward. The table above provides a general overview; however, specific variations and casino rules can influence these figures.

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are often exp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ount or the deposit amount plus the bonus amount.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that a player must wager 30 times the bonus amount before being able to withdraw any winnings. This can be a significant hurdle, especially for players with limited bankrolls. It’s important to carefully calculate the total wagering requirement and assess whether it’s achievable within a reasonable timeframe. Many players overlook these terms, leading to frustration when attempting to withdraw funds. Prioritizing transparency in bonus structures is a hallmark of reputable online casinos.

Security and Responsible Gaming
Security is of paramount importance in the online casino industry. Reputable platforms employ advanced encryption technologies to protect players’ personal and financial information. Furthermore, they undergo regular audits by independent testing agencies to ensure the fairness of their games and the integrity of their operations. Licensing from recognized regulatory bodies, such as the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ority, provides an additional layer of assurance. Players should always verify the licensing information of a casino before depositing any funds. Beyond technical security measures, responsible gaming initiatives are crucial. These include features such as deposit limits, self-exclusion programs, and access to support resources for players who may be struggling with problem gambling. A commitment to responsible gaming demonstrates a platform’s dedication to player well-being.
Recognizing Problem Gambling
Problem gambling is a serious issue that can have devastating consequences. Recognizing the signs of addiction is the first step towards seeking help. These signs can include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ying to family and friends about gambling activities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. Numerous resources are available to support individuals struggling with problem gambling, including helplines, counseling services, and support groups. Many online casinos also offer self-assessment tools and links to these resources. Proactive measures and a willingness to seek assistance are essential for addressing this issue.
